Nicoletta Cosgrove's Obituary
Nicoletta (Petrini) Cosgrove 93, of Hudson, Florida, born in Syracuse, New York, daughter of Rose and Stephen Petrini, passed peacefully at Sturgill Hospice House, Brooksville, Florida on April 30, 2019.
A resident of central New York for 91 years, she retired from the Syracuse University Foreign Language Department in 1991 after having worked as a secretary for twenty five years. She was predeceased by her parents and brothers Peter and Anthony Petrini.
Surviving are daughters, Rosemarie Cosgrove Murray (John), Mary Frances Cosgrove, both of Hudson, Florida and son Stephen Cosgrove (Karen) of Kona, Hawaii.
There will be no calling hours and a private service will be held at a later date. In lieu of flowers, donations may be made in her name to the American Heart Association. Her family wishes to thank the staff at Regional Medical Center Bayonet Point and Sturgill Hospice House for the exceptional care and support they provided to Nicoletta and her family members.
